The Joy of Buying a Budgie: A Comprehensive Guide for Enthusiasts
Budgies, also referred to as budgerigars or parakeets, are one of the most popular animal birds around the globe. Their dynamic colors, friendly temperament, and relatively basic care requirements make them an excellent choice for beginner and knowledgeable bird owners alike. When deciding where to buy your budgie, you typically have 3 alternatives: pet stores, breeders, and rescue companies. Each option has its advantages and potential disadvantages.
Table 2: Buying OptionsAlternativeAdvantagesDisadvantagesPet StoresConvenience, instant scheduleRestricted knowledge about the bird's backgroundBreedersProspective for healthier, well-cared-for birdsMay require more upfront research for a dependable sourceRescue OrganizationsChance to provide a home for a bird in needMay have restricted types or colors offeredPet Stores
Buying from a family pet store is generally the most convenient and most immediate alternative. However, the conditions in which the birds are kept can vary commonly. Always examine the tidiness of the store and the health of the birds.
Breeders
Accountable breeders can supply comprehensive information about the lineage and health of the budgies. They frequently guarantee that the birds have actually gotten correct socialization and care, causing much healthier animals.
Rescue Organizations
Adopting from a rescue or bird sanctuary can be a rewarding choice, giving a budgie a second opportunity at a caring home. You may also discover special color variations or older birds that require homes.

Behavioral Traits
Budgies have distinct characters. Some may be more social and spirited, while others may be shy or scheduled. Hang around engaging with the birds to determine their private characters.

When setting up the cage, place perches at various heights and include toys to motivate play. Ensure the cage is in a safe area of your home, far from drafts and direct sunlight, yet close adequate for you to interact with your budgie routinely.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: How much does a budgie cost?
Budgies can vary from ₤ 10 to ₤ 50, depending upon the breed and where you buy them. Rare color varieties may cost more.
Q2: Do budgies require a companion?
While budgies can bond carefully with their owners, they are extremely social birds and often grow with a companion. Consider adopting a pair to avoid loneliness.
Q3: What is a budgie's diet like?
A well balanced diet includes business pellets, seeds, fresh fruits, and veggies. Prevent avocado, chocolate, and caffeine, as these can be hazardous.
Q4: How frequently should I clean up the cage?
The cage should be cleaned daily to eliminate droppings and uneaten food, with a comprehensive cleaning and disinfecting as soon as a week.
Q5: Can budgies be trained?
Yes! Budgies are smart and can be trained to perform tricks, imitate noises, and even learn to speak with perseverance and consistency.
